    Memorial Day Observances

    Bob Parks, a Navy Veteran, owner of the website Black & Right.com, an “African American leader” according to the Washington Times, conservative activist, and co-founder of New Media Alliance Television will joins us to talk about Memorial Day, what it means to him and any how we can observe it respectfully. Also joining me on the show is Jim Spiri. Jim and his wife of 35-years, Candi, are both Gold and Blue star parents. The Spiri’s lost their beloved son, 2nd Lieutenant Jesse James Spiri to a brain tumor. Lt. Spiri served in the USMC. A battle with Tri-Care followed the death of their son that led them to Congress and the passing of the “2nd Lt. Jesse James Spiri Military Medical Coverage Act of 2004? signed by former President George W. Bush, on November 25, 2003. The Spiri’s youngest son joined the Army in 2000 and is currently serving in his 5th deployment. He is an Army Aviator flying CH47 helicopters. Jim and Candi have joined their son in Iraq on several occasions filling various jobs and roles. Jim traveled with the USMC Infantry and US Army Infantry as a combat photographer during the Surge. Jim will join us and talk about the trips he has been on to Iraq, his love for America’s sons and daughters who are in harms way in that war zone, and what he is doing to try and go back again. I also have a few Memorial Day write ups submitted by listeners and readers that I will read off at the end of the show.

    Troop Support is a Life Long Commitment

    Join me as I interview Ruth Ray who is a recipient of President Bush's Volunteer Service Award. She is a life long volunteer and troop supporter extraordinaire. Ruth shares her memories of being a little girl during World War II, and watching the changes in culture through the years. Ruth's love for our soldiers is contagious and inspiring. There will also be a special time of Mother's Day wishes that were email in ahead of time, to be read on the show after the interview.
